Why fans are divided

Social media quickly debated the move: some questioned a consort bowing to another sovereign while others stressed that styles and traditions differ between monarchies. Monaco’s princely couple use the style Her/His Serene Highness, whereas the Spanish royals are Their Majesties — a distinction that has fans parsing etiquette. Commenters also pointed to prior respectful gestures by other royals and noted there is no single, mandatory protocol followed everywhere.

Who is Charlene?

The former Olympic swimmer, born in Rhodesia, became Princess of Monaco after marrying Prince Albert in July 2011 and has spoken about how she had to learn the ropes of royal life without a guidebook.
